问题标签 [bpopup]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
php - jquery bpopup.js - 将 bpopup 附加到动态数据
我有一个带有搜索功能的网站。用户输入他的搜索参数,并显示一个弹出窗口(通过 bpopup.js),其中包含指向结果的链接。我希望用户能够单击每个链接并弹出另一个 iframe,其中包含来自该 url 的数据。我计划一次将用户限制为 5 个结果。目前我的搜索工作正常,并且弹出窗口带有链接列表。但是,当我单击每个链接时,数据会加载到该特定 iframe 中,而不是新的 iframe 中。我希望能够打开多个 iframe,bpopup 说这是可能的。
这是相关的search.php代码:
} 别的.....
在 search.php 的底部是我设置 bpopup 的地方:
$(文档).on(函数() {
为 5 个结果中的每一个都设置了一个 #imagen。
最后,
jquery - 无法在窗口加载 (bpopup) 时加载 jQuery 弹出窗口
我正在尝试对弹出 jquery 插件 (bpopup) 进行简单调用。
应该出现一个 ID 为“popup”的 div,但是当窗口加载时,什么都没有发生(甚至没有弹出窗口被阻止)。
任何建议都非常感谢,谢谢。
编辑:有问题的页面非常轻 - 仅文本,弹出窗口仅包含文本。
javascript - jQuery 弹出窗口 (bPopup) 未能按预期关闭
我使用轻量级 jQuery 插件创建了一个弹出窗口:bPopup。
我希望弹出窗口出现在页面加载时,因此具有以下代码:
自定义modalClose: true
控制天气或不关闭/关闭弹出窗口单击弹出窗口或周围覆盖(请参阅API)
但是,我的弹出窗口成功出现但不会关闭,无论是单击覆盖还是单击具有控制关闭的类的元素时(默认情况下,任何具有“b-close”类的元素也将关闭弹出窗口。
关于我哪里出错的任何想法,或者我如何找出哪个方面不起作用?谢谢
编辑:根据评论中的建议,我已更改$(window).load(function(){
为$(document).ready(function(){
但是我的问题仍然存在
jquery - bpopup 不工作 + 在页面加载时显示
我对 jquery 和所有关于它的东西都非常陌生。我只做一页特设,所以我迷路了。我需要将 iframe 显示为并弹出。怎么做?
我试过 bpopup:
index.html 就像:
根据 bpopup 的主页,我修改了 jquery.bpopup.min.js
我使用了默认的 CSS 设置,例如:
现在奇怪的事情。有一个类似的默认 js 设置 $('#element_to_pop_up').bPopup();
实际上可以工作,单击按钮后会显示简单的弹出窗口。但是当我使用 Iframe 设置(如上)时,什么都没有发生。没有什么。为什么?我很困惑。
目标是在页面加载时显示弹出窗口。我已经看到了几个提示,但没有一个有效。要修改哪个文件以及如何修改????
如果您知道如何提供帮助,请告诉我。只是不要忘记我就像一个学走路的小孩。所以不要跳过任何细节,比如“系鞋带”。非常感谢。
jquery - 不一致的行为或输入字段值
我在带有一些自定义验证的模态窗口中有一个表单,我在按钮 .click 上序列化表单数据,表单操作是 javascript:void() ,现在我有一个可选的输入字段
我有选择地序列化它
现在,当我输入表单并且没有提交时,pid 字段的值属性没有得到更新。所以在我尝试运行的 chrome js 控制台中
它给了我我输入的任何东西,但是
给我 ””
这种行为的原因是什么?我正在 ajax 加载此表单。编辑:我正在使用 bpopup jquery 插件在文档加载后在模式窗口上加载表单。这是它在不同的 html 文件中的形式,该文件是使用 bpopup 将 ajax 作为弹出窗口加载的,脚本链接在此文件中。
整个代码太长,无法在此处发布
jquery - bPopup Re-Centre/如何运行JS/jQuery函数
我不知道是否有人熟悉 bPopup 但这里什么都没有。
我有一个运行的 AJAX 请求,成功后它将新内容加载到弹出窗口中,从而改变了大小,在此之后我将如何正确地重新居中 div?
我尝试运行重新居中功能,但是在尝试运行这样的功能时出现错误“未捕获的 ReferenceError:bPopup 未定义”:
有任何想法吗?
多谢你们!
javascript - 从 html 标签获取自定义属性
这是我的代码:
如何使用 jQuery 获取 data-bopopup 属性?
非常感谢。
php - 带有 php 表单验证的 jQuery 弹出窗口
我有一个注册页面
使用 jquery bpopup
所以当点击注册时,表单会弹出一切正常问题是我无法对表单进行验证,因为当我在填写表单后单击注册时,弹出窗口会消失,所以我无法在同一个表单上进行验证
我尝试 1 制作另一个显示错误的弹出窗口,但数据不会传递到新的弹出窗口 2 进行操作$_SERVER['self_request']
有人可以帮我解决这个问题吗 请我为我的大学有一个项目,我需要在 3 天内完成
我需要的是在将表单发送到 MySQL 脚本之前验证同一页面或另一个弹出窗口中的表单
jquery - 使用jquery比较两个价格
我只是设置这个jquery代码进行价格比较..
在页面源我发现这样的结果:
这意味着 [carttotal] 获得价值...
但如果条件不进入内部...我在控制台中看到一个错误,即 $2 未定义?
javascript - Javascript代码未按顺序执行
我有 2 个 div 目前在屏幕上显示为弹出窗口,
和 <div id="div2"> div2 </div>
div2 当前有焦点,它的 z-index 大于 div1。虽然 div2 有重点,但我需要按确切顺序执行以下操作:
用jsp页面加载div1关闭div2(当div2关闭时,焦点回到div1,应该会自动动态加载。
这是我到目前为止的代码:
问题是 div2 正在关闭,当焦点返回到 div1 时,它没有加载。所以它在将 jsp 文件加载到 div1 之前关闭了 div2 弹出窗口,因此更改不会动态反映。任何帮助表示赞赏,谢谢